Я пытаюсь получить и показать вторую HTML страницу, когда нажимаю ссылку на тег <li>
со страницы 1 HTML. Я написал JavaScript, чтобы перенаправить и показать вторую страницу, но как-то она работает ...
Вот код:
<ul class="list-unstyled components mb-5">
<li>
<a href="#" onclick="load_home()">Home</a>
</li>
<li>
<a href="#">About</a>
</li>
<li>
<a href="#">Conact</a>
</li>
</ul>
Код выше index.html
панель навигации, и при нажатии на «Домой» она должна загрузить testing_page.html
на main_content
div из тега body:
<div id="content" class="p-4 p-md-5">
<div id="main_content">
...
</div>
</div>
При нажатии на ссылку «Домой» она вызывает функцию, как показано ниже:
<script>
function load_home() {
document.getElementById("main_content").innerHTML='<object type="text/html" data="templates/testing_page.html" style="min-width:100%; min-height: 101%; style="overflow:hidden;" ></object>'
}
</script>
Я пытался использовать data="templates/testing_page.html"
, используя как с, так и без пути к шаблону здесь ..
Но почему-то test_page. html не готов для рендеринга на странице индекса. Я использую flask проект и ниже каталог проекта выглядит как Каталог проекта